<P>PROBLEM TO BE SOLVED: To provide refractory-lining structure of an iron-making vessel capable of reducing damage to a refractory layer as a work of the iron-making vessel and exceptionally improving usable number of times of the refractory layer as the work. <P>SOLUTION: The refractory-lining structure is a refractory-lining structure of the iron-making vessel for holding held molten iron or molten steel, conveying the held molten iron or molten steel, or subjecting the held molten iron or molten steel to a refining treatment. The structure includes, in the order from the outside of the iron-making vessel, a steel shell 4, a permanent refractory layer 5, and the refractory layer 6 as the work. The refractory layer 6 consists of a refractory having such a material quality that compressive strength of the refractory σ<SB POS="POST">C</SB>(MPa), thermal expansion coefficient α(1/K), static elastic modulus E(MPa), Poisson's ratio ν(-), and the difference in temperature ΔT(K) between room temperature and the service temperature of the refractory layer 6 satisfy the relationship shown by the following formula (1): 0.7≥(1/σ<SB POS="POST">C</SB>)×[α×E×ΔT/(1-ν)]. <P>COPYRIGHT: (C)2012,JPO&INPIT |
